Conda修改默认环境创建路径

具体操作可参考本人B站视频:深度学习(基础环境2_Miniconda安装及使用)_哔哩哔哩_bilibili

问题:conda安装好后默认将新建环境安装在C盘

1.修改.condarc 配置文件

注 : Windows操作系统创建的 .condarc 文件通常在 C:\Users\User_name 这个目录下;

注 : Linux操作系统创建的 .condarc 文件通常在/home/User_name 这个目录下。

在.condarc文件中添加以下内容

envs_dirs:

- C:\Miniconda3\envs #根据自己需求更改目标路径

2.查看路径是否更改

CMD执行以下命令:

conda info

如果输出结果中env directories下第一个路径更改为自己需要的路径,则路径修改成功。

3. 创建环境

CMD执行以下命令:

conda create -n test python=3.8

查看创建信息

如果 enviroment location 后的路径是自己需要的路径,则修改成功

4.问题

有可能在步骤三的创建信息中enviroment location 后的路径仍然为C盘的默认路径

分析:可能是文件夹权限设置有问题,导致conda无法在目标路径下创建环境

解决:

找到目标路径右击点击“属性”

点击“编辑”

选择“Users”;勾选Users权限中的"完全控制"和“修改”两个选项;点击“应用”

再次尝试创建虚拟环境,创建信息正确

文章来源

评论可见,请评论后查看内容,谢谢!!!
 您阅读本篇文章共花了: